World of Spectrum
  • Categories
  • Discussions
  • FAQ
  • Sign In
Home › Search
Title Search
@title beer Word 'beer' in title
User Search
  • @user admin Only posts by Admin
Text Search
  • @body beer Word 'beer' in the text
Phrase Search
"Hello World" Exact phrase match
Exclude Terms
  • car -red Search cars that are not red
"Or" Searches
  • honda | bmw 'honda' or 'bmw' results
Multi-Field
@(title,body) hello Both contain 'hello'
WildCard
  • hond* civ* Match all with an astrix
Combination
  • @title bmw @user admin
See more supported syntax examples
Search Again :: Adv Search 1000 results in 0.146s
<1…22232425262728…34>
  • Dud 48K rubber key versionMy Rubber key speccy has been dud for quite some time, but I've just not bothered with it as I also have a Spectrum + and a +3. The problem is this…

    ... /> Get a multiface, and go to address 32768. Open the hex window ... of zeroes.
    Change an address to 85 (0x55).
    Check that ... ONLY the address you changed actually changed.
    Change an address to 170 (0xAA).
    Go up ...
    Spirantho Spirantho November 2011 Hardware
  • Dud 48K rubber key versionMy Rubber key speccy has been dud for quite some time, but I've just not bothered with it as I also have a Spectrum + and a +3. The problem is this…

    ... /> Get a multiface, and go to address 32768. Open the hex window ... of zeroes.
    Change an address to 85 (0x55).
    Check that ... ONLY the address you changed actually changed.
    Change an address to 170 (0xAA).
    Go up ...
    Alien 8 Alien 8 November 2011 Hardware
  • Z80 Cross-assemblersI need to build some code which contains sets of routines which run at one address but are stored elsewhere. Unfortunately, neither of the assembler…

    I usually just compile it with the correct address to a BIN file, then include that file at the storage address. Simples.
    bobs bobs November 2011 Development
  • Xor-shift random number generator for Z80[QUOTE=Patrik Rak;320244]Come on, people, [URL="http://www.jstatsoft.org/v08/i14/paper"]xor-shift generators[/URL] devised by Marsaglia, that's the w…

    ... />
    Just trying to implement this routine in to my timetable program ... SEED was being reset due to the Proportional Print routine which ... do so, I just want to check that my "fix" for ... is use a different memory address to store the SEED and adjust ...
    Paddy Coleman Paddy Coleman December 2011 Development
  • Xor-shift random number generator for Z80[QUOTE=Patrik Rak;320244]Come on, people, [URL="http://www.jstatsoft.org/v08/i14/paper"]xor-shift generators[/URL] devised by Marsaglia, that's the w…

    [QUOTE=Paddy Coleman;585510]I believe all I have to do is use a different memory address to store the SEED and adjust the machine code accordingly. Is that correct?[/QUOTE]

    Yes, it is indeed.

    Patrik
    Patrik Rak Patrik Rak December 2011 Development
  • Arkanoid Hack - Your Sinclair Smash TipsRemember that Arkanoid hack in YS Smash Tips that didn't work? It does now... [CODE] 10 REM ARKANOID HACK 20 CLEAR 65535: LET C=1: LET D=23295 …

    ... dcbuff equ $61a8 ; address to copy decrypter to
    ;
    loader ... preserve decrypter address
    ld de,dcbuff ; copy decrypter to
    address
    pop bc ; ... add together for next decrypter address
    pop bc ; ...
    jp jp December 2011 Development
  • Screen routinesHello. For my games I?m using the sprites routine method of a screen buffer and when I finish to print all the sprites I dump all the buffer in the …

    ... you need registers to track the destination screen address and you need ... cpu cycles to compute the next screen address to draw to ... data is copied to screen, the destination screen address is retrieved from ...
    Alcoholics Anonymous Alcoholics Anonymous January 2012 Development
  • Screen routinesHello. For my games I?m using the sprites routine method of a screen buffer and when I finish to print all the sprites I dump all the buffer in the …

    ... you need registers to track the destination screen address and you need ... cpu cycles to compute the next screen address to draw to ... data is copied to screen, the destination screen address is retrieved from ...
    climacus climacus January 2012 Development
  • Creating a new game - AssemblySo... finally I?m studying Assembly Z80... after 36 years. :) Well... it?s sooooooooooooo hard to make a game using Assembly? I bought a book (Spectr…

    ... /> Why do I get the attribute address instead of pixel addres in ... bright attribute at pixel position, how do I get the bitmap address?
    Arda Arda January 2012 Development
  • Fairlight's use of LDIRYS, comparing Fairlight and Nightshade, said: [quote]Fairlight is much more interesting even though the techniques that Bo Jangeborg uses for screen…

    ... Metalbrain;594803]Using PUSH to write into the screen ... the destination addresses, but to fetch the data, ... or the other memory address to allow for the fact ... directions. You have to make the decision which ... keep adjusting the source address. If you're writing ...
    joefish joefish January 2012 Sinclair Miscellaneous
  • 4116 SRAM replacement (and ULA timings).As mentioned in another thread, I have spent quite a lot of time experimenting with different circuits and components for using a static RAM IC to re…

    ... the 5C ULA was different to the 6C, which would affect ... that is being affected. Address to RAS to CAS relationships are very tight ... for long enough for this to happen - particularly if you're ... in series, followed by 47pf to gnd (see between IC23-pin ...
    csmith csmith February 2012 Hardware
  • 4116 SRAM replacement (and ULA timings).As mentioned in another thread, I have spent quite a lot of time experimenting with different circuits and components for using a static RAM IC to re…

    ... that is being affected. Address to RAS to CAS relationships are very tight ... for long enough for this to happen - particularly if you' ... from a wrong address.

    I'm going to study the ... be helpful. It seems the address selection is driven directly by ...
    Zorn Zorn February 2012 Hardware
  • 4116 SRAM replacement (and ULA timings).As mentioned in another thread, I have spent quite a lot of time experimenting with different circuits and components for using a static RAM IC to re…

    ... you were using it to control latches or address mux.

    If you suspect the address not being registered properly, then ... the operation of your circuit to allow the address to stabilise etc.
    csmith csmith February 2012 Hardware
  • SAGE gamebook project newsThat's the Spectrum Adventure Gamebook Enhancement, that is (for the time being, anyhow). I've updated the [url=http://www.users.globalnet.co.uk/~jg2…

    ... by accident as an extension to the AGES gamebook solver ... list. I've changed to using a 42-pitch character ... used compression algorithms all seem to need more resources than the ... disregard for appending my email address to postings, but fortunately Google excise ...
    Battle Bunny Battle Bunny February 2012 Announcements
  • Copying a SCREEN$ in ZX BASIC in 1 second?!Following on from the revived "[thread=20207]Saving a complete SCREEN$ in BASIC[/thread]" thread (although Arjun really only needed a suitable POKE i…

    ... /> Using a separate DEFADD area to hold single letter variables outside ... of caveats to this technique when using LET to copy to a DEFADD ... .

    To avoid this problem, to do for example:
    address to store the 9 bytes of ...
    Paddy Coleman Paddy Coleman February 2012 Sinclair Basic
  • A new multicolor engine called BIFROST*I'm glad to announce the release of a new multicolor engine implemented by yours truly, including high quality 16x16 tiles designed by R-Tape: [IMG]…

    ... regular screen attributes (corresponding to multicolor area) with zero ... identikit style graphic engine to produce variable character ... can be easily adapted to generate colored graphics. ... feasible, reserving certain attribute values to be replaced when drawing ...
    Einar Saukas Einar Saukas March 2012 Brand new software
  • Maritrini and Cray 5 loading problemsHas anyone else here had issues loading either of these on a 128k? No matter what I try, both these games refuse to load properly. I can get both t…

    ... pages. It's advisable to do your transfers with ... REUBICA" routine should be changed to something like this:
    [ ...
    di ; critical section, to be executed without interrupts
    to Bank+1 address to change which RAM bank to write to
    ...
    mcleod_ideafix mcleod_ideafix March 2012 Games
  • Maritrini and Cray 5 loading problemsHas anyone else here had issues loading either of these on a 128k? No matter what I try, both these games refuse to load properly. I can get both t…

    ... you switch to 48K using PRINT USR 0 (to not to disable ... BANK_M system variable is reset to 0.

    Your ... still uses this variable to switch back to the previous state, but ... ;POKE to Bank+1 address to change which RAM bank to write to
    ...
    mcleod_ideafix mcleod_ideafix March 2012 Games
  • Routine for clearing screenI was looking for a 'nice' way of clearing a screen of graphics in Z80. After a ridiculous amount of time mucking around, this is the best and most …

    ... [B]OR (IX+0)[/B] to [B]AND (IX+0)[/B ... could be a nice attribute fade-to-black effect to finish it off..! :-)
    Morkin Morkin March 2012 Development
  • Spellbound 48k issues with ToastrackIve been busy converting a lot of games to +D disk, everything was going smoothly until I tried Spellbound, loading in 48k mode on the toaster it res…

    ... does a headerless load equivalent to LOAD ""CODE 26064,39470
    to modify the USR address to avoid the "Hello ... RANDOMIZE USR routine to the wrong address. The real address is USR 26627 ...
    Jimmy Jimmy March 2012 Games
  • New category of "commercial" gamesHi Martijn, I was thinking about an idea which I already commented, but in a rawer way before. Its about these games that we know were released comm…

    ... release, and re-release. To my experience with the spanish ... software company that supplied copies to high street chains like WH ... with the software company's address to order from.

    ... , a little, your desire to demote titles like home grown ...
    Strident Strident April 2012 Infoseek database
  • Games with time travel mechanics?What games involve time travel or time control in their gameplay mechanics? I don't mean games where time travel is just part of the story (i.e. it's…

    ... , then goes back in time to co-exist with your earlier self ... ]or where you can jump to any point in game time ... the game) and make changes to the game world and those ...
    Einar Saukas Einar Saukas April 2012 Chit chat
  • ROM switch on NMIHello! Please, help me or point in the right direction. I am building a project for 48k spectrum which must activate its rom (actually static ram) …

    ... br /> To page your memory, intercept the M1 cycle at address 0x0066 ... So, sampling address bus at M1 falling edge seems to be unreliable ... say, 10ns, to wait it stabilize and then get the address.
    address to the
    memory has had ...
    ArtemKuchin ArtemKuchin April 2012 Hardware
  • Byte-order backbufferThis is a tool for Z80 coders who wish the Spectrum screen had a serial layout. It runs as an interrupt mode 2 service routine and uses POP and PUSH …

    ... gone on behind closed doors to make turkwel leave I guess ... freely use code provided you attribute it to the author is not ...
    guesser guesser April 2012 Development
  • Byte-order backbufferThis is a tool for Z80 coders who wish the Spectrum screen had a serial layout. It runs as an interrupt mode 2 service routine and uses POP and PUSH …

    ... freely use code provided you attribute it to the author is not ... (abuse) are being used to claim copyright (and monetary reward ... we have an explicit condition to make the acknowledgement viewable ... something specialized you would have to do something unique in ...
    Alcoholics Anonymous Alcoholics Anonymous April 2012 Development
  • UK Sports CentresWhen they made the Britas Emipre, I bleive the writers must have been to a fair few British sports centers. Despite the series being early 90's, many…

    ... of these places manage to open until 10 or ... Thursday[/I] is going to be swimming-club-members-only ... vary this to let the public in to at least ... the temptation is there to stop caring entirely about ... ss-about, exactly timed to co-incide with school summer ...
    joefish joefish April 2012 Chit chat
  • Store and restore attribute valuesI am needing ideas on how to write a machine code routine that will store/restore (more important to restore) attribute values to the 22528 area. I …

    ... am needing ideas on how to write a machine code ... store/restore (more important to restore) attribute values to the 22528 area.

    I am only wanting to ... hl ;put hl back to buffer, de back to screem
    pop ...
    R-Tape R-Tape May 2012 Development
  • What if there was no memory or space limitation?What if there was no memory or space limitation? We've had topics about the limitations of the Speccy's hardware, topics where we discussed how good …

    ... and then copy from that address to wherever you want. However, if ...
    chev chev May 2012 Sinclair Miscellaneous
  • What if there was no memory or space limitation?What if there was no memory or space limitation? We've had topics about the limitations of the Speccy's hardware, topics where we discussed how good …

    ... and then copy from that address to wherever you want. However, if ...
    Paddy Coleman Paddy Coleman May 2012 Sinclair Miscellaneous
  • Need to scroll one column using m.c.I've used many of the available routines to scroll the entire screen in any direction, but I'm not being able to find one that would allow me to scro…

    ... /> ld (hl),4*8 ;default attribute
    inc hl
    inc ... />
    it scrolls whole attribute area to the left with filling right ...
    ub880d ub880d May 2012 Development
<1…22232425262728…34>

Latest Posts

  • How Do You Categorize Your Speccy Software and Games?
    harriusherbartio on 1:34PM
  • Happy 40th Birthday to the Amstrad CPC464!
    Your Spec-chum on 7:28AM
  • Your Favorite Magazine Cover Tapes.
    Paradigm Shifter on 1:28AM
  • Simple Sprite Routine
    dmsmith on 1:25AM
  • I am currently watching.....
    zx1 on April 11
  • Today's BASIC program: visit attribute cells I am interested in, in pseudorandom order
    Paradigm Shifter on April 11
  • How do you share programs online?
    firelord on April 11
  • Celebrity deaths...
    Ælita on April 11
  • Who Has Got The Earliest ZX Spectrum Software?
    harriusherbartio on April 11
  • Footballer of the year - translated version
    firelord on April 11

HitBox

Word Docs Hits
attribute 2.9K 4.3K
address 11.8K 21.2K
to 549.6K 1.6M
co 28.4K 40.8K
ordinates 160 213

Related Threads

  • Convert AT co-ordinates to PLOT co-ordinatesHow do you convert the 2 from MC? I don't know how to convert the vertical value as they're differently ordered...<br /> <br /> Heres what I have so …
  • bitmap address to attribute addressI've searched, but I don't seem to find the proper keywords.<br /> <br /> I have a bitmap screen address in DL, character aligned (the address of the…
  • Convert x,y to Attribute Address in AssemblyWhat is the fastest way, given x,y (in hl) to return the attribute address?
  • Fastest way to decide which pixel to paint in order to draw a straight line(after I saw "Bresenhams circle algorithm" in development forum, I decided to ask this in here)<br /> <br /> in fact, I want to accelerate a car towa…
  • Now seems to be a good time to add to your collectionsI have bought a few spectrum items to add to my collection recently, had i bought them a year or two ago they would have cost double. This is one of …
  • Update to Image to ZX Spec to 1.3.1I'm inbetween jobs at the moment and felt the need to add a new feature - the ability to export anim gifs.<br /> <br /> [IMG]https://lh6.googleuserco…
  • Alternative to Poke 23659,0 to prevent a 'break in' to a Basic Program.Good morning everyone,<br /> <br /> My memory fails me these days but in the early days of programming I used to use Poke 23659,0 as a crude way of…
  • i want to save a snapshot file from snap to tap onto my hdd. what code address and length is it?hi,<br /> i want to save a snapshot file from snap to tap onto my hdd. what code address and length is it?<br /> i cant seem to find any info on th…
  • How to download games to micro sd card to play on Sinclair zx spectrum vegaHello<br /> Could anyone tell me how to download games from a website to a micro sd card to play on a Sinclair zx spectrum vega , I mean do I use a …
  • A game to port to... to make for... ZX Spectrum ?Hey there,<br /> <br /> I'm a game coder on Commodore computers (C64,CPlus/4,VIC20,Amiga) and I loooove the ZX Spectrum.<br /> I grew up with Comm…

Related Searches

  • from bedrooms to billions
  • z80 to tape
  • snapshot to tape
  • linux tzx to wav
  • trd files to image
  • fastest way to clear screen
  • user name and password to download emulator
  • convert src files to
  • rst8 return to basic
  • return to basic
  • convert to attribute
  • convert char to attribute
  • attribute address to screen
  • row to screen address
  • sxenn address to attribute
  • screen address to buffer
  • screen address to x and y
  • attribute to row columns
  • screen address to attribute
  • ula generated ras going high switches the 74ls157 mux to select z80 column address

Copyright © 2024 World of Spectrum